The Fascinating History of Ice Cream

TLDRIce cream originated in Italy and became popular in the UK in the late 19th century. The first ice cream recipe book was published in France in 1768. Ice cream shops like M.E. Gunter's Tea Shop and Haagen-Dazs have a rich history. Thomas Jefferson's papers included an ice cream recipe. Hokey Pokey and Philadelphia style are unique to ice cream. Ruben Mattis gave us the meaningless name Haagen-Dazs. James Acaster excels at Mastermind with his knowledge of ice cream history.
